Name: Nimride
Element: Tech
Description: Life's about having fun to this little imp. Instead of stealing things and shooting missiles for Kaos' army, this little bugger loves to play on a pogo-stick. He eventually learned to get creative with it, and started using it in many fun-filled ways. Fun-Filled, dangerous ways. Eon saw his rebellious spirit and skill on the spring and offered him a place in the skylanders. He is good friends with Boomer: both are Tech Skylanders who are rebels of their own race.
Basic moves
1: (Pogo Jump) He jumps high into the air and lands in a manually determined spot, dealing LOTS of damage to whatever it lands on.
2: (Spring Launcher) He throws out springs that hurt opponents on contact, and can also cause opponents to bounce on them, which helps in obstructing melee fighters.
Basic upgrades
1: (Spring Fling) Nimride summons two springs instead of one.
2: (Power Pogo) Nimride creates a force-field on landing, which causes other enemies to be pushed back, but deals less damage than actually getting hit.
3: (Spin Blader) Nimride spins rapidly with his boot-blades stretched outward, dealing good damage to his opponents.
4: (Pointy Pogo) Nimride's Pogo Jump deals additional damage.
"Boot Blade Boogey" upgrades
1: (Blade Sharpen) Blades get sharper and longer.
2: (Kick Master) Nimride can deflect projectiles using this move. Does not protect against lobs or other moves.
3: (Blade Ready) Nimride can switch into Spin Blader upon landing from Pogo Jump.
"Spring Forward" upgrades.
1: (Spring Time) Nimride summons four springs all around.
2: (Spring Armor) If Nimride lands on a spring, he crashes through it for a temporary barrier against attacks.
3: (Super Springs) Nimride summons BIG springs which release smaller damaging springs.
Soul Gem: (Leap Year) If holding the button upon landing from Pogo Jump, Nimride goes crazy, turning into a deadly spinning top that hops like mad.
Other: His name is a combination of the words Nimrod and ride.
Name: Dream Catcher
Element: Magic
Description: A mind reading elephant who sees past the lies and deceptions of evil. In other words, she's a mind reader, or a clairvoyant. She is also good at putting others to sleep.
Basic moves
1: (Staff Hit) She slashes enemies with her double-sided staff.
2: (Illusion) She deceives the minds tricking the opponent into seeing multiple Dream Catchers. She can control which of these dummies becomes genuine with the Control Stick. An enemy who attacks a fake Dream Catcher will be stunned. Default is three.
Basic upgrades
1: (Big Staff) Staff Hit becomes stronger.
2: (Seeing Triple) Dream Catchers illusions can move and do fake attacks.
3: (Sleep Staff) She creates a wave of magic that stuns the opponent. This wave needs to be charged, but if she can use it on an already stunned opponent, she deals big damage.
4: (Double Play) Dream Catcher can summon an attacking illusion after her third strike of Staff Hit with the Illusion button, dealing more damage.
"Elephantom" upgrades
1: (Pentaphant) Dream Catcher can now summon five dummies.
2: (Four-Way) Dream Catcher summons three illusions after her third Staff Hit, dealing even more extra damage.
3: (Spell Shock) After summoning illusions, Dream Catcher can use the Staff Hit button to cause a magical barrier that harms anything that touches it and protects Dream Catcher. The illusions are nullified.
"Staff of Power" upgrades
1: (Magic Staff) Staff is even more powerful.
2: (Magic Combo) After her third Staff Hit, Dream Catcher can use her Sleep Staff.
3: (Bad Dreams) Sleep Staff does some initial damage.
Soul Gem: (Sweet Dreams) If holding down the Sleep Staff button, she can suck energy from her target through her trunk, dealing a bit of damage but healing herself in the process.
